I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Margaret B.
Tupper
June 22, 1912 – October 25, 2006
Margaret B Tupper, 94, died Wednesday, October 25, 2006 at Syracuse Home Association in Baldwinsville. Born on June 22, 1912 in Port Lyden, NY to Charles and Nina (Reed) Holmes, she graduated from Port Lyden High School in 1929, and Oswego Normal School in 1932. After teaching in a one room school and working as a housemother at Elmcrest Childrens Home, she married Emerson E. Tupper in 1935. While raising a family she was employed by Baldwinsville Central Schools as a bookkeeper and treasurer, retiring in 1968.
She is survivied by two sons, Howard C. Tupper of Baldwinsville and David A. Tupper of Plains, Montana; two grandsons, Kaanan and Benjamin; several nieces and nephews.
Known for her community service in recent years, she could be seen presenting scholarships during "Moving Up Day" and participating in charity events like hot air balloons rides and driving Gypsum Express trucks. She was also an accomplished tourist, traveling to Europe on several occasions. She will be missed by many.
Contibutions may be sent to a charity of your choice.
Funeral services are 11:00am Wednesday, November 1, 2006, at Grace Episcopal Church, 110 Oswego St., Baldwinsville. Burial will be in the church memorial garden. There will be no calling hours.
